Bio ethanol fire place Fuel Fires
bio ethanol fuel fire-fires offer a true alternative to heating with flames, but they make use of fuel made of ethanol instead of logs or gas. They don't require chimneys or flue and can be placed in any room.
Ethanol fireplaces are eco-friendly and clean burning. green. They do not produce smoke, ash or harmful chemicals. They are ideal for those who are allergic to wood.
Eco-friendly
bio fireplace fuel fires are eco friendly because they don't release harmful gases or smoke into the air. They make use of bioethanol fuel, a green source of energy that creates flames that are odourless and heat. They can also be used indoors, without requiring a chimney or flue. Bio-ethanol is produced by the fermentation of sugar and starch byproducts of plants like sugar cane and grain crops, with yeast.
These green and clean fireplaces can be easily maintained and installed in a variety of places. They're also safer for kids than traditional log-burning stoves or open fires. They are a great choice for people suffering from respiratory issues and allergies, as well as for those who live in smoke-free zones.
You can use bio ethanol fireplaces in any room of your home as they are safe and do not require vents or chimneys. They can be used as a decorative feature on walls, in a garden, or even outdoors. You can pick from a variety of sizes and styles to find the ideal fit for your space.
When you use a bio-ethanol fire make sure to open the lid of the burner and wait for an interval of 60 seconds before lighting it. You can ignite candles or matches above the burner until the vapors of bio-ethanol fuel begin to burn. Once this happens the flames will begin to form and you can enjoy the beautiful fire.
In contrast to gas fires, a bio-ethanol fire can take between 15 and 20 minutes to reach its optimal flame height. After that, it is recommended to take another 45 minutes before refueling. Keep your fire away of pets and children and don't store any extra fuel near them.
Ethanol is a renewable, natural renewable, sustainable, and renewable energy source that has become a well-known alternative to other forms of heating. It is a clear and colourless liquid, that is created by fermentation of sugars and starches found in plant-based products, such as sugarcane or Molasses.
